About Bambulab
Bambu Lab (Chinese: 拓竹) is a Chinese consumer technology company that designs and manufactures desktop 3D printers, 3D printing materials, and related software. Founded in 2020, the company quickly became one of the fastest-growing brands in the desktop fused deposition modeling (FDM) 3D printing industry by emphasizing speed, automation, ease of use, and an integrated hardware-software ecosystem. It is headquartered in Shenzhen, China, with additional operations in Shanghai and Austin, Texas (USA). [1]
History
Bambu Lab was founded in 2020 by a group of engineers led by Dr. Ye Tao, who previously served as an executive leading DJI’s consumer drone division. The founding team includes specialists in:
-
Robotics
-
Artificial Intelligence
-
Materials Science
-
Mechanical Engineering
-
Consumer Electronics
After years of working on robotics and precision manufacturing, the founders believed desktop 3D printers were unnecessarily difficult for ordinary users. Their goal was to create a printer that worked more like a modern appliance than a DIY machine. [1]

Major Milestones
2020
-
Company founded in Shenzhen.
2022
-
Launched the X1 Series on Kickstarter.
-
The campaign became one of the largest 3D printer crowdfunding projects.
2022–2023
-
Released the AMS (Automatic Material System).
-
Expanded worldwide.
2023
-
Released the P1P and P1S printers.
-
Became one of the best-selling desktop 3D printer manufacturers.
2024
-
Released the A1 and A1 Mini.
-
Expanded into beginner and education markets.
2025+
-
Continued expanding its ecosystem with new printers, filaments, accessories, and manufacturing tools. [1]

Automatic Material System (AMS)
One of Bambu Lab’s signature products.
AMS allows:
-
Multi-color printing
-
Multi-material printing
-
Automatic filament switching
-
Moisture-protected filament storage
-
Automatic backup filament
The system supports up to four spools per AMS, and multiple AMS units can be combined for more colors and materials on compatible printers. [2]

Software Ecosystem
Bambu Studio
Bambu Studio is the company’s slicing software.
Features include:
-
Automatic support generation
-
Variable layer height
-
Multi-color slicing
-
Remote printer control
-
Cloud printing
-
Time-lapse generation
-
Print history
It is based on open-source projects such as PrusaSlicer and OrcaSlicer, with additional features developed by Bambu Lab. [1]

Criticism and Controversies
Like many technology companies, Bambu Lab has faced criticism in some areas:
-
Concerns about reliance on cloud-connected features.
-
Debate over firmware changes affecting third-party integrations in 2025.
-
Questions regarding the balance between proprietary features and its use of open-source software.
-
Community discussions surrounding compatibility with third-party tools and licensing.
Bambu Lab has stated that it supports legitimate open-source forks while seeking to protect its cloud infrastructure from impersonation or unauthorized access. [3]
